Rudsak's Cassie S-B Combines Sculptural Design with Trench Tradition

Canadian outerwear brand Rudsak has elevated the cropped leather jacket with the Cassie S-B, a structured piece that bridges the gap between classic trenchwear and contemporary design. The jacket's bonded lamb leather construction creates a sculptural silhouette that feels both substantial and refined, while the rust colorway offers a fresh alternative to traditional black leather.

Double-breasted details and adjustable wrist cuffs nod to trench coat heritage, but the cropped length and removable belt bring modern versatility to the design. The piece functions equally well as a statement layer over evening wear or as an elevated finish to downtown separates. Each jacket showcases careful tailoring that emphasizes clean lines and sharp proportions, positioning it as both a wardrobe investment and a design object. At $1,395, the Cassie S-B represents Rudsak's commitment to merging technical leather craftsmanship with architectural fashion sensibilities.
